☐ Goods lift (Carrow Building). The lift by the loading dock is for deliveries only — new starters should use the main stairs or passenger lifts. If you're asked to receive a delivery, sign the dock sheet first and keep the roller door shut between drops. The goods lift keypad won't accept standard badges; it needs the dock code below.

staff pass of badup-kawig = bdg-TYN-3

Runbook: versioning the Seastack component library. Seastack follows strict semver. Before publishing, run the API diff tool against the last tagged release; any removed prop or renamed export forces a major bump, no exceptions. Changelogs are generated from commit trailers, so follow the commit template exactly. Publishing goes to the Hollowmere private registry, never the public one. As a contractor you have a scoped publish credential issued by the platform team. Set it in your local .env with the line below.

secret setting of tajof-bahif: COURIER_KEY3=65d

## Artifact Signing — SDK Parity Notes (Weekly Sync)

Kestrel SDK for Android reached parity with the Swift client this sprint: offline queueing, batched telemetry, and retry semantics now match. Both SDKs ship as signed artifacts from the same pipeline. Remaining gap: background sync throttling, targeted next sprint. Verify both release bundles before tagging. Both artifacts validate against the shared signing key below.

signing key of kawig-fafog = bky19_6Fypv1qws7J8qJtaYjX

### Runbook: Account Recovery — Monthly Partitions

Hey, welcome aboard! Our `accounts_events` table on Quillberry is partitioned by month, so recovery jobs only ever touch one partition at a time. If a user's recovery flow stalls, check that the current month's partition exists — the cron that creates them (owned by the Mosshenge squad) occasionally lags on the 1st. Re-run `partmaker --catch-up` if it's missing, then retry the flow. To unlock the recovery tooling itself, enter the passphrase that follows.

strongbox words: rusael-wenmir-quenir-ralvan-novix-holath-belax